In Advaita Vedanta, meditation does two things. One is preliminary, one is advanced. The first thing it will do for Vedanta is to give you Adikari - the power of focus. Hold on to this practice for the rest of your life. It overcomes the problem called Chitkshapa: Restless mind overcome by focused mind.
